Geographic Location of Chirasthahalli


The village Chirasthahalli is located in Harapanahalli Taluk of Ballari District in the State of Karnataka in India. It is governed by Chirasthahalli Gram Panchayat. It comes under Harapanahalli Community Development Block. The nearest town is Harapanahalli, which is about 14 kilometers away from Chirasthahalli.

Travel and Communication for Chirasthahalli


The village is connected by public bus services. Private buses services are available for the village. There is a railway station more than 10 kms away from the village.

Social Structure of Chirasthahalli


As per available data from the year 2009, 3006 persons live in 597 house holds in the village Chirasthahalli. There are 1427 female individuals and 1579 male individuals in the village. Females constitute 47.47% and males constitute 52.53% of the total population.

There are 275 scheduled castes persons of which 122 are females and 153 are males. Females constitute 44.36% and males constitute 55.64% of the scheduled castes population. Scheduled castes constitute 9.15% of the total population.

There are 678 scheduled tribes persons of which 328 are females and 350 are males. Females constitute 48.38% and males constitute 51.62% of the scheduled tribes population. Scheduled tribes constitute 22.55% of the total population.

Population density of Chirasthahalli is 171.74 persons per square kilometer.

Land and Natural Resources in Chirasthahalli

Total area of Chirasthahalli is 1750.29 Hectares as per the data available for the year 2009.

Total sown/agricultural area is 1275.01 ha. About 985.06 ha is un-irrigated area. About 289.95 ha is irrigated area. About 239.95 ha is irrigated by wells/tube wells. About 50 ha is irrigated by tanks/lakes.

About 270.64 ha is in non-agricultural use.

About 10.13 ha is covered by barren and un-cultivable land.
